#D3CECD Color Information

Hex color code: #D3CECD

#D3CECD is a airy red color. In RGB it is (211, 206, 205), and in HSL it is (10°, 6%, 82%). It is widely used in graphic design.

RGB, HSL and CMYK Values

RGB

211, 206, 205

Red: 211 / Green: 206 / Blue: 205

HSL

10°, 6%, 82%

Hue: 10° / Saturation: 6% / Lightness: 82%

CMYK

0%, 2%, 3%, 17%

Cyan: 0% / Magenta: 2% / Yellow: 3% / Key: 17%
